Post : Team Member - Launch Execution
Job Purpose
To drive end-to-end execution of new product launches for assigned geographies, ensuring timely delivery, commercial success, and alignment with revenue targets. The role requires close coordination with cross-functional teams (CFTs), customers, and business partners to achieve operational excellence in launch execution and post-launch performance tracking
Job Description
Key Accountabilities (1/6)
Deliver revenue targets for new launches
• Ensure achievement of monthly, quarterly, and annual revenue targets from new product launches for assigned geographies.
• Collaborate with business planning teams to align forecasts with revenue goals
Key Accountabilities (2/6)
Cross-functional coordination for launch success
• Work closely with Launch Project Management, SCM Launch Team, Demand Planning, Supply Planning, Material Planning, and Capacity Planning teams.
• Ensure seamless execution of pre-launch and post-launch activities to achieve commercial success
Key Accountabilities (3/6)
Stakeholder collaboration
Collaborate with customers, business partners, and internal teams for purchase orders (POs), invoicing, and other documentation management
Key Accountabilities (4/6)
New launch performance tracking
• Track business forecasts and actual revenues for new launches monthly.
• Perform monthly analysis of New Launch On-Time Delivery Performance for the assigned regions
Key Accountabilities (5/6)
Reporting and analytics
• Prepare and update trackers and slides for senior management presentations on launch performance
• Analyze key metrics related to new launches and suggest process improvements
Key Accountabilities (6/6)
Major Challenges
Ensuring alignment and coordination across multiple cross-functional teams and geographies.
Mitigating risks of delays in supply and demand planning, material readiness, and capacity allocation.
Managing documentation and compliance with internal and external stakeholders
Candidate Profile
Bachelor’s degree in science/pharmacy/biotechnology (preferred).
MBA or Post-Graduate Diploma in Management (preferred)
3–6 years of experience in roles such as Launch Excellence, Business Planning, Demand/Supply Planning, Material Planning, Capacity Planning, or Commercial Excellence in the pharmaceutical industry
